Intro

These examples are from my first year ever working with stoneware clay.  After this class, I decided to add to my business major and become an art major because I found my passion for pottery.

These examples show how I became acquainted with the clay. They include examples of an 8" high hand-built flower pot, a 7" tall slab box, and smaller wheel thrown bowls and mugs.

​I still enjoy experimenting with dipping glazes and using wax resist in unique ways to add another textural and decorative/design element to my work.
